Walter Lescano is a U.S. Navy Veteran and the Veterans Services Coordinator for the City of North Las Vegas. He designed, implemented, and currently manages the City’s inaugural Veterans Services Division and led the opening of the Veterans & Community Resource Center, the first municipally operated center of its kind dedicated to serving Veterans and community members.
Throughout his career, Walter has been committed to connecting Veterans, military families, and underserved populations with critical resources, benefits, and opportunities that improve quality of life and promote self-sufficiency. His leadership is rooted in collaboration, community engagement, and a passion for service.
Walter’s professional accomplishments have earned him recognition throughout his career, including nominations for Sailor of the Month during his military service, Director of the Year at Goodwill of Southern Nevada, and Manager of the Year at U.S.VETS. He continues to advocate for Veterans and strengthen communities through innovative programs and partnerships.
